How to fill out the Equipment Relocation Form (editable Pdf) - San Francisco State University online

Filling out the Equipment Relocation Form is essential for ensuring proper documentation of equipment transfers at San Francisco State University. This guide provides a clear, step-by-step approach to assist you in completing the form accurately and efficiently.

Follow the steps to successfully complete the Equipment Relocation Form.

  1. Click the 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the Equipment Relocation Form. Open the form in your chosen editor to begin filling it out.
  2. Enter the date of the relocation in the 'Date' field. This should reflect the actual date the equipment was moved.
  3. Fill in the 'Asset Tag #' and 'Serial #' fields with the corresponding identification numbers for the equipment being relocated.
  4. Provide a brief description of the equipment in the 'Description' field. Make sure to be specific so that the equipment can be easily identified.
  5. In the 'Old Location (Bldg/Rm #)' field, indicate the previous location of the equipment, including the building and room number.
  6. In the 'New Location (Bldg/Rm #)' section, specify where the equipment has been moved, also including the building and room number.
  7. Complete either Section A for relocations within a college or department, or Section B for relocations to another college or department. Make sure to follow the instructions provided within each section closely.
  8. For Section A, obtain the signature and printed name of the responsible party, along with the date. Confirm all fields are filled accurately.
  9. For Section B, provide the originating department number and name as well as the receiving department's number and name. Again, ensure that signatures and dates of responsible parties are filled in.
  10. Once all sections are completed, review the filled-out form for accuracy. Save any changes made to the form. You can choose to download, print, or share the form as needed.

The lease line is normally the center line of any common party walls, the corridor face of any adjacent common corridor, or the exterior face of any walls that form the exterior enclosure, or the storefront lease line as defined by the landlord.

What Is a Lease Outline Drawing (LOD)? A lease outline drawing is a scaled sketch of the floor plan of a facility or space leased by a tenant. This blueprint defines the limits of the leased premises and gives the tenant an idea of what their rented property will look like so they can design it ingly.

In short, the load factor is the percentage of space on a floor or building that is not usable and is expressed using the simple formula of rentable area divided by useable area minus one.

The load factor is calculated as the amount of rentable square feet divided by the amount of usable square feet. For example, if an office building has 10,000 square feet of rentable space but only 8,000 square feet of usable office space, the load factor would be 1.25 (10,000/8,000).

LOD – Lease Outline Drawing: Material prepared for the tenant, showing the demised space and its relation to adjacent spaces and the center as a whole; electrical, plumbing, HVAC, and waste line entry points are identified, but existing partitions and fixtures are usually not shown.
